SPECIFICATIONS: Manufacturer: GIBSON, Custom shop Country of Manufacture: USA Model: Gibson Archive Collection Theodore Color: Cherry Year of Manufacturing: 2022 Neck Profile: Chunky ‘50s-style C, measuring .925” 1st fret, 1.020” 12th fret Scale Length: 24.75" Nut Width: 1 11/16” Neck Species: One piece mahogany Body Species: select premium alder with a walnut center strip Pickguard: Black Multi-Ply Body Contour: Offset double Florentine cutaway Body Finish: gloss nitro lacquer finish Frets: 22 Fretboard: Indian rosewood fingerboard with mother-of-pearl dot inlays Fretboard Radius: 12" Hardware color: nickel-chrome Bridge: Wraparound tailpiece (nickel-plated) Tuners: Gibson Kluson Deluxe single-line Electronics: Two Gibson P-90 pickups, Gibson-stamped Alpha pots, Bumblebee tone caps Controls: 2 volume/2 tone/3-way selector switch Case: Gibson Custom Shop Archive Collection Hard-Shell Brown Case with pink plush interior. This very special Archive Collection run is limited to just 318 total instruments offered in three colors: Natural, Cherry, and Ebony, so only 106 were finished in Cherry. March 18th, 1957, Ted detailed and signed his drawing for a new solid body instrument which was never produced…until now. Gibson Custom Shop is proud to present the "Theodore," inspired by Ted McCarty's original drawing and notes. This is one of those instruments that just begs to be played! The Theodore sports a number of distinctive features, including the tulip-shaped (double Florentine cutaways) slab alder body with walnut center strip and scimitar headstock, and this guitar has great natural resonance and a smooth, balanced quality for the pickup pair. The P-90s offer a glassy treble cut, excellent articulation and plenty of rich midrange bark. The development of the two Custom Soapbar P-90 pickups was given special attention in the Gibson Custom Shop, so that their sound comes close to the old originals from the 50s.
